QQ bb vs. CO raiser
PR 100+8, 270ish players. 27 left, avg stack 15k and blinds 600-1200. Folded to CO (~27k) who raises to 3600, folds to hero in BB with QQ and 35k behind. Hero is 2nd or 3rd in chips and wants to make the top 6 if not better.
Villain has been playing decent and typically tagish. Not many flops are seen anyway and from CO the range is wide; any pair, any ace, two big cards, sooted connectors or air. The fishier hands he might have folded also of course. I wasnt sure what to do, raise/push pf or take a flop. And what if I just call and flop comes low am I committed? Preflop I could think only JJ maybe TT that might call of worse hands if I make a real reraise. Then again if flop comes under Q and I check-raise am I still going to get called only by better hands? I dont think CO has a specific read on me but I have been aggressive. I called, flop came T84r, I checked, villain bet pot and I raised all-in. Standard? |

Re: QQ bb vs. CO raiser
Yes, you got exactly what you wanted and if he did have AA/KK I don't see where you are going to get away from it. Obviously he doesn't have TT, so I'm hoping this is a very nice JJ/QQ pickup for you.
